This is for Trudy - I don't know if I am posting in the right place.... I soooo hate throwing up..... None of us can afford the dehydration.Maybe this will help.... I have used crystalized ginger (root) for YEARS for nausea - I buy it in the little "cubes" and then cut those up into smaller pieces and keep it with me always, in a pill container. It really works. It starts working immediately. Once I have a piece or two of ginger root chewed up, I can tolerate some soda crackers and ginger ale, if I have some. When ginger doesn't work, the only thing better is marijuana. ;) (s'true!) I have given co-workers and friends little chunks of ginger when they are nauseated - even women with morning sickness - and it works great.
